During the most recent 2021 edition, 21.30% of publications had an unrecognized affiliation. Out of the publications with recognized affiliations, 17.72% were posted by at least one author from the top 10 institutions publishing in the journal. Another 10.44% included authors affiliated with research institutions from the top 11-20 affiliations. Institutions from the 21-50 range included 13.92% of all publications and 57.91% were from other institutions.
